Locating Your Perfect Participants: A Guide to Recruitment Strategies

Building a successful research project hinges on choosing the right participants. A well-crafted recruitment strategy can guarantee you gather a diverse and representative pool of individuals who are willing to participate.

Start by pinpointing your target audience. Consider their attributes, interests, and any specific needs for your research. Once you have a distinct understanding of who you need to reach, you can develop a recruitment plan that targets them effectively.

A diverse set of methods can prove valuable in connecting with your suitable participants. Explore both online and offline options, such social media platforms, messaging campaigns, organization partnerships, and even traditional advertising methods.

Clarity is key throughout the recruitment process. Clearly describe your research objectives, participant requirements, and any privacy measures in place to cultivate trust and prompt participation.

Crafting Compelling Surveys: Tips and Techniques for Successful Data Collection

Creating insightful surveys that yield valuable data requires careful planning and execution. Start by clearly identifying your research purposes.

Once you have a solid understanding of what you want to discover, you can move on to developing questions that are clear. Avoid uncertain language and strive for statements that are easy to comprehend.

Think about the structure of your survey. You can select from a selection of formats, such as multiple choice, ranking, or open-ended questions. Ensure that your survey is structured logically and flows smoothly to maintain respondent engagement.

  • Review your survey with a small group of people before sending it out to your wider audience.
  • Gather feedback and make any necessary modifications based on their input.

By following these tips, you can compose compelling surveys that successfully collect the data you need.
